Adrienne Hawthorne, Full Interview

Collection: Queens Memory Collection at the Archives at Queens Library: Adrienne Hawthorne
Date: Time Period: 2004-2017; 2017-08-23; Interview recorded: August 23, 2017 Material: Digital audio recording made using Zoom H2 digital recorder and Adobe Soundbooth. Dimension: Total running time: 00:19:12
Creator: Adrienne Hawthorne interviewed by Charles Moreno Identifier: aql:25517 hawthorne_adrienne_full

Description: Adrienne Hawthorne lives on Long Island but has been working for the Queens Borough Public Library for 13 years. Adrienne discusses her experiences as a librarian when interacting with patrons as well as her favorite moments working with the Queens Borough Public Library.
